Threats Related To LASIK



Lots of people going through LASIK surgery are mostly concerned about potential risks connected with the procedure. While LASIK is a secure and reliable treatment for vision Correction, like any kind of procedure, it does come with some dangers.

One of the most usual threats related to LASIK consist of dry eyes, glare, halos, and trouble driving at evening in the instant postoperative duration. LASIK Pronunciation are usually momentary and improve as the eyes recover.

In unusual instances, even more significant difficulties such as infection, corneal flap concerns, and vision loss can occur, but the possibility of these complications is extremely reduced when the surgical treatment is performed by a knowledgeable and seasoned eye doctor. It's important to review these threats with your doctor during the consultation to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to anticipate.
